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
54 73176219 47042875339
4854063 29471238314
4854063 29471238314
1797465 5794292884 318066 15841627938
All about undefined
Interested in learning more?
4854063 29471238314
1797465 5794292884 318066 15841627938
See more
7628962607 3943967
00 70469125894 27010 52842576
See more
033470082 2952232336 69765
050 3984049 411
See more